cruise control quit working
 
well ok another problem i have(oh yay). my cruise control just up an quit working. it seems that a different problem i had stopped an then this dont work. i had a tail lamp fuse keep blowing and when that stopped so did the cruise control. i really have no info on what to do. ive searched on here and found a few things. like a relay may be bad but where is that located? and ill probably buy a new switch that is with the brake switch. im hoping its not anything more then that. but does any one have other ideas that i would need to do and check? thanks for any help

Easy 8 Jun 20, 2007 11:51 AM

RE: cruise control quit working
 
I replaced my module and servo, and was told that it is a electrical problem in my steering wheel (switch). I havent got to it yet as I don't have wheel puller. It sounds like you have a short, which would most likley be your switch.

xv75 Jun 21, 2007 07:19 PM

RE: cruise control quit working
 
93' caused me alot of headache and foun about six months later that the pin that holds the cable to the vacuum ball broke replaced and has worked fine for a couple of years now. This may not be your problem but it don't hurt to see.
